Output 04fa39d5d87c342e7be963e43ae963d9ff3d246972c4b7cd757e0067cb75de03:0

value
529960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3b602f4f307da2bd8a5f21f168b73ae8b4487a OP_EQUAL
address
3K8A7gScjQvLuvLaVRZZRZnap7tt8GWAbJ
transaction
04fa39d5d87c342e7be963e43ae963d9ff3d246972c4b7cd757e0067cb75de03
confirmations
351770
spent
true